+ def test_vxlan_neighbor_suppress(self):
+ bridge = 'br555'
+ interface = 'vxlan555'
+ source_interface = 'dum0'
+
+ self.cli_set(['interfaces', Section.section(source_interface), source_interface, 'mtu', '9000'])
+
+ self.cli_set(self._base_path + [interface, 'parameters', 'external'])
+ self.cli_set(self._base_path + [interface, 'source-interface', source_interface])
+ self.cli_set(self._base_path + [interface, 'parameters', 'neighbor-suppress'])
+
+ # This must fail as this VXLAN interface is not associated with any bridge
+ with self.assertRaises(ConfigSessionError):
+ self.cli_commit()
+ self.cli_set(['interfaces', 'bridge', bridge, 'member', 'interface', interface])
+
+ # commit configuration
+ self.cli_commit()
+
+ self.assertTrue(interface_exists(bridge))
+ self.assertTrue(interface_exists(interface))
+
+ tmp = get_interface_config(interface)
+ self.assertEqual(tmp['master'], bridge)
+ self.assertTrue(tmp['linkinfo']['info_slave_data']['neigh_suppress'])
+ self.assertFalse(tmp['linkinfo']['info_slave_data']['learning'])
+
+ # Remove neighbor suppress configuration and re-test
+ self.cli_delete(self._base_path + [interface, 'parameters', 'neighbor-suppress'])
+ # commit configuration
+ self.cli_commit()
+
+ tmp = get_interface_config(interface)
+ self.assertEqual(tmp['master'], bridge)
+ self.assertFalse(tmp['linkinfo']['info_slave_data']['neigh_suppress'])
+ self.assertTrue(tmp['linkinfo']['info_slave_data']['learning'])
+
+ self.cli_delete(['interfaces', 'bridge', bridge])
+ self.cli_delete(['interfaces', Section.section(source_interface), source_interface])
+
+ def test_vxlan_vni_filter(self):
+ interfaces = ['vxlan987', 'vxlan986', 'vxlan985']
+ source_address = '192.0.2.77'
+
+ for interface in interfaces:
+ self.cli_set(self._base_path + [interface, 'parameters', 'external'])
+ self.cli_set(self._base_path + [interface, 'source-address', source_address])
+
+ # This must fail as there can only be one "external" VXLAN device unless "vni-filter" is defined
+ with self.assertRaises(ConfigSessionError):
+ self.cli_commit()
+
+ # Enable "vni-filter" on the first VXLAN interface
+ self.cli_set(self._base_path + [interfaces[0], 'parameters', 'vni-filter'])
+
+ # This must fail as if it's enabled on one VXLAN interface, it must be enabled on all
+ # VXLAN interfaces
+ with self.assertRaises(ConfigSessionError):
+ self.cli_commit()
+ for interface in interfaces:
+ self.cli_set(self._base_path + [interface, 'parameters', 'vni-filter'])
+
+ # commit configuration
+ self.cli_commit()
+
+ for interface in interfaces:
+ self.assertTrue(interface_exists(interface))
+
+ tmp = get_interface_config(interface)
+ self.assertTrue(tmp['linkinfo']['info_data']['vnifilter'])
+
